Kai Mo is a scholar working on Physiology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Molecular Biology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Kai Mo has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 906 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Physiology, 9 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and 8 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Kai Mo’s work include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(12 papers), Nerve injury and regeneration (6 papers) and Hereditary Neurological Disorders (4 papers). Kai Mo is often cited by papers focused on Pain Mechanisms and Treatments (12 papers), Nerve injury and regeneration (6 papers) and Hereditary Neurological Disorders (4 papers). Kai Mo coll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Singapore. Kai Mo's co-authors include Shaogen Wu, Yuan‐Xiang Tao, Alex Bekker, Lingli Liang, Xiyao Gu, Brianna Marie Lutz, Linlin Sun, Jian‐Yuan Zhao, Fidelis E. Atianjoh and Zhisong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Journal of Neuroscience and Scientific Reports.
